About MSF USA | Doctors Without Borders Doctors Without Borders/Médecins Sans Frontières (MSF) is an independent international organization that provides medical care to the people who need it most. The organization cares for people affected by conflict, disease outbreaks, disasters, and social exclusion in more than 70 countries. MSF offers medical humanitarian assistance solely based on need, regardless of race, ethnicity, religion, or politics. Our international project teams include medical, logistical, and administrative staff, most of them hired locally and working with their own communities. Our actions are guided by medical ethics and the principles of independence, impartiality, and neutrality. We also bear witness and speak out about the experiences of our colleagues and patients. MSF USA is one of 24 sections supporting the global movement, primarily through staff recruitment, fundraising, advocacy, and communications. ROLE OVERVIEW
The Manager, Principal and Major Gifts Operations leads the operational systems, reporting, and process effectiveness of the Principal and Major Gifts team. Reporting to the Senior Director, Principal and Major Gifts, this role owns key operational initiatives that strengthen data quality, prospect management discipline, performance visibility, and day-to-day team operations. Working closely with frontline fundraisers and cross-functional partners, the Manager develops and implements plans that improve efficiency, accountability, donor stewardship, and overall team effectiveness. This role ensures gift officers have the tools, processes, and information needed to manage donor portfolios successfully. The Manager supervises operational support staff, builds team capability through training and documentation, and provides functional leadership over Principal and Major Gifts operational processes, standards, and cross-team initiatives. The Manager also maintains strong partnerships with the Data Analytics, Donor Services, Finance, and Integrated Channel Marketing teams, as well as other internal stakeholdersDEPARTMENT ACCOUNTABILITIES
